Introduction to Peptides

Peptides are naturally occurring molecules composed of amino acids, which are the building blocks of proteins. They can be found in all living organisms and are involved in a wide range of biological processes. Peptides have been extensively studied for their potential therapeutic applications, including the treatment of diseases such as diabetes, obesity, and cancer. The recent news articles and research studies have focused on the glucagon-like peptide-1 (GLP-1) receptor agonists, which have shown promising results in the treatment of obesity and related disorders.


Recent Research Developments

The recent news articles have highlighted the potential therapeutic applications of GLP-1 receptor agonists. A study published in the Journal of the American Medical Association (JAMA) Network Open found that GLP-1 receptor agonists were associated with significant weight loss and improvements in metabolic parameters in patients with obesity. Another study published in the British Medical Journal (BMJ) found that the use of GLP-1 receptor agonists was not associated with an increased risk of thyroid cancer. These findings have significant implications for the treatment of obesity and related disorders, and highlight the need for further research into the therapeutic applications of GLP-1 receptor agonists.

Mechanisms of Action

The mechanisms of action of GLP-1 receptor agonists involve the activation of the GLP-1 receptor, which stimulates the release of insulin and inhibits the release of glucagon. This results in improved glucose metabolism and weight loss. The GLP-1 receptor is a G-protein coupled receptor that is expressed in the pancreas, brain, and other tissues. The activation of the GLP-1 receptor by GLP-1 receptor agonists results in the stimulation of insulin release and the inhibition of glucagon release, leading to improved glucose metabolism and weight loss.
